Thayambaka...

Out of Syllabus 7
 It’s a form of art played with different types of Chenda (Drums) and Ilathalam (An instrument which produces a metallic sound). It’s one of the traditional art performed in the temples of Kerala especially during the Ultsavam (Fest). Usually Thayambaka consists of following elements
•    3 Edamthala Chendas
•    1 or 2 Valamthala Chenda
•    1 or 2 Ilathalam
There is also another form called Iratta thayambaka which usually have double the above instruments. Chenda is usually known as Asura vadhyam (Demons drum) due to its loudness. Actually for me hearing a Thayambaka brings a satisfaction of hearing a Metal Song plus something extra which only Thayambaka can provide. That is why I am comparing Thayambaka with a Metal band. Ya I use this post for a comparison between A Metal band and Thayambaka.
Metal band usually consists of following elements
•    A Main guitar
•    2 or 3 Rhythm guitar
•    1 or 2 Base Guitar
•    Drum set
If you look carefully we can understand there are many similarities between them
•    The main guitar provides most of the music and sound. It is the lead of the band. Same way in Thayambaka, 1 edamthala act as a lead role and produces much of the music. The variations in both these instrument is the true music generated.
•    Rhythm guitar has got the duty of providing Rhythm and support to the main guitar. The same way rest of the edamthalas provide rhythm and support to the Leading edamthala.
•    Base guitar is usually used for producing the high bass sounds. Similarly valamthalas are used to produce high bass sound and to control the band especially the tempo.
•    The ilathalam provides the metallic sound which gives it that demonish feel, same as the metal in a drumset.
From this what I understood is that whatever be the band type, Eastern or western, Metal or Rock, all forms of music had got certain bases which are same everywhere…….
